Interstitial pregnancy complicated by rectal bleeding.

Abstract

An interstitial pregnancy complicated by rectal bleeding is described. Despite modern imaging modalities, confounding features made preoperative diagnosis difficult. The pregnancy ruptured into the ileum. Ossified fetal skull bones and degenerated placental tissue were the only remains from the pregnancy.
